Thread-waisted wasp. Macrophotograph of a thread-waisted wasp (Trypoxylon subimpressum). Wasps of this family are predators; the female paralyses the prey with her sting and drags it back to the nest where she lays an egg. The larva hatches and feeds on the paralysed prey.
